THE DRIVERS' UNION.

THE PARTIES CONFER. Per Press Association. Wellington, November 21. The Acting-Minister of Labor Ims agreed to ask the representatives of the employers and drivers to meetnext wcid; to discuss the dispute. He pointed out that the statement made to-day that the conference is compulsory is erroneous. The baa! union lias handed over the dispute to the Drivers' Federation, and therefore does not accept Ibe Wellington employers' offer of a bonus /
